The Men – B-Minor



Have a listen to “B-Minor,” the latest track from The Men

Taken from Sacred Bones’ Todo Muere Vol. 3, the label’s planned release for Record Store Day, “B-Minor” is loud, brash, and full of sleazy sneers – in short, everything you’ve come to expect from this Brooklyn five piece. Recorded during the same session that saw the creation of their last album New Moon, their newest release rocks every bit as hard.

Chalk and Numbers – Parade EP


Brooklyn’s Chalk and Numbers takes you on a swirling journey to the 60’s with their brand of sugary sweet throwback pop. Drenched in cotton candy lyrics, Connie Francis-esque vocals, and dreamy guitars, this Brooklyn duo is made entirely of marshmallows, butterscotch, and sun dollops.
